Job Summary:
The Technical Support Specialist, Team Lead serves as the subject matter expert for their assigned product line and provides comprehensive phone and email support to end users, field personnel, and internal teams. This role requires strong technical expertise with Nova Biomedical products to troubleshoot complex issues, guide customers through operation and maintenance, and ensure accurate CRM documentation. The Team Lead collaborates closely with Technical Support, Field Service, Commercial teams, and internal stakeholders to coordinate information and determine when virtual or onsite support is required.
In addition to customer support responsibilities, the Team Lead is responsible for advancing technical support initiatives for their product line, including technical documentation development, process improvements, project ownership, and coordination of team resources. Success in this role requires strong analytical thinking, leadership skills, detailed case management, and a customer-focused mindset.
Responsibilities:
- Coordinate across departmental boundaries to enhance technical support productivity and processes.
- Serve as the escalation point and technical resource for Product Support Specialists within the designated product group.
- Diagnose complex technical issues requiring advanced troubleshooting expertise and cross-functional collaboration.
- Support departmental and customer-driven special projects through investigations, analysis, and reporting.
- Act as the primary point of contact for technical support production projects, including ownership of associated documentation.
- Delegate project activities as appropriate while ensuring timely completion.
- Serve as the lab liaison (when onsite) to ensure hazardous waste management, PPE compliance, and lab cleanliness standards are maintained.
- Draft and coordinate on-call schedules and lab maintenance schedules for management review.
- Create and review technical documentation including troubleshooting guides, field procedures, FAQs, and customer-facing support materials.
- Collaborate with Technical Support, Field Service, Commercial teams, and internal departments to resolve complex customer issues.
- Perform additional responsibilities and assignments as required.

About the company
At Nova Biomedical, we’re not just building instruments, we’re powering breakthroughs that improve lives. Our smart, science-driven solutions are trusted in over 100 countries to speed drug development and enhance patient care.
Our integration brings together more than 70 years of scientific excellence with Nova’s cutting-edge innovation, forming a powerhouse of precision, purpose, and possibility. With FDA-registered, ISO-certified manufacturing, more than 125 FDA approvals, and industry-trusted diagnostics, we’re setting new standards in quality and reliability. Nova Biomedical is proud to be a global leader in osmolality testing and biotechnology and in vitro diagnostic (IVD) instrumentation, dedicated to advancing patient care and scientific discovery with a legacy that continues to shape the future of life sciences.
With headquarters in Norwood and Waltham, Massachusetts, and a global team of nearly 2,000 employees, we’re building a collaborative, empowered culture grounded in shared values: Customer Centricity, Ingenuity, Ownership & Accountability, Collaboration, and Integrity.
